What is Google Maps Timeline?
Google Maps Timeline is a feature that allows users to view their location history over time. It creates a personalized map that shows where you have traveled, the places you have visited, and even the duration of your stays. This feature can be particularly useful for:
Tracking your travel history.
Remembering places you’ve visited.
Finding recommendations based on previous visits.
Google Maps Timeline is an excellent tool for those who frequently travel or want to keep a record of their journeys. However, it does raise questions about privacy and data collection.
Is Google Maps Timeline On by Default?
The short answer is no, Google Maps Timeline is not enabled by default. When you first set up Google Maps, the Timeline feature is turned off until you specifically activate it. This is an essential aspect for users who are concerned about privacy and do not want their location tracked without their consent.
To utilize Google Maps Timeline, users must enable 'Location History' in their Google account settings. This means that you have control over whether or not Google tracks your movements. If you haven’t enabled this feature, Google Maps will not create a Timeline of your locations.
How to Enable Google Maps Timeline
If you're interested in using Google Maps Timeline, here’s how to enable it:
Open the Google Maps app on your mobile device.
Tap on your profile icon located in the top right corner.
Select 'Your data in Maps'.
Find 'Location History' and toggle it on.
Follow the prompts to ensure your Location History is set to 'On'.
Once you have completed these steps, Google Maps will begin tracking your location, and your Timeline will start populating with data.

Managing Your Google Maps Timeline
Managing your Timeline is crucial if you wish to maintain control over your location data. Here are some options available to you:
1. Deleting Location History
If you want to remove certain locations or all your location history, you can easily do that:
Go to 'Your Timeline' in Google Maps.
Select the three vertical dots in the top right corner.
Choose 'Delete all Location History' or 'Delete Location History for this day'.
2. Pausing Location History
If you’re not comfortable with Google tracking your location all the time, you can pause the Location History:
Open the Google Maps app.
Tap on your profile icon.
Select 'Your data in Maps'.
Find 'Location History' and toggle it to 'Off'.
